Oglala Man Sentenced for Sexual Abuse of a Minor

U.S. Attorney’s Office June 20, 2011
  • District of South Dakota (605) 330-4400

United States Attorney Brendan V. Johnson announced that an Oglala man charged with sexual abuse of a minor was sentenced on June 20, 2011, by U.S. District Judge Jeffrey L. Viken. Wilbur Toledo Flute, age 37, was sentenced to 18 months’ imprisonment, five years’ supervised release, and a $100 victim assessment.

Flute was indicted by a federal grand jury on January 19, 2011.

Between June and August 2008, Flute engaged in a sexual act with a 12-year-old. He pled guilty on April 1, 2011.

This case was investigated by the Federal Bureau of Investigation.

Assistant U.S. Attorney Eric Kelderman prosecuted the case.

Flute was immediately turned over to the custody of the U.S. Marshal.
